From 9ca9ca2805db7542530dbc41c9ee0f8a20cfa769 Mon Sep 17 00:00:00 2001 From: John Brawn Date: Fri, 17 Jul 2015 12:12:03 +0000 Subject: [PATCH] Make global aliases have symbol size equal to their type This is mainly for the benefit of GlobalMerge, so that an alias into a MergedGlobals variable has the same size as the original non-merged variable.
